The lion (Panthera leo) is a majestic carnivorous mammal renowned for its strength, beauty, and social structure. Found primarily in savannas, grasslands, and open woodlands across sub-Saharan Africa and a small population in the Gir Forest of India, lions are iconic symbols of power and pride. With their distinctive golden coats, impressive manes (in males), and formidable hunting prowess, lions hold a prominent place in the collective imagination and ecological balance of their habitats.
